We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ated IAM Engineering Manager to join the Customer Identity and Access Management (CIAM) team. This is a hands-on technical leadership role, ideal for someone who thrives in dynamic environments and is passionate about Security, IAM, Automation, and Identity Governance.

GCS CIAM Engineering Manager – Vice President Customer Identity and Access Management (CIAM) Role is to drive the life cycle of CIAM strategic components across State Street Primary Location: New Jersey

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age lifecycle management integrations for Identity Governance and Administration (IGA), specifically leveraging ForgeRock. Drive the planning, design, and execution of engineering projects to achieve IAM program objectives including access provisioning, deprovisioning, role-based access control, access reviews, and service account management.
  • Design and implement IAM solutions aligned with organizational goals and security standards, and architect, develop, and implement accelerators and enablers for automating IAM processes, driving efficiency and accuracy. Identify opportunities for process optimization and execute strategies to improve service delivery and scalability
  • Analyze and troubleshoot IAM system issues, providing robust engineering solutions to enhance performance, security, and reliability. Conduct detailed root cause analyses of technical problems and implement solutions to prevent recurrences
  • Collaborate with key stakeholders, including IT, security teams, and business unit contacts to extend IAM control solutions across enterprise technology assets. Work closely with application development teams to understand current initiatives and strategies, ensuring alignment and integration with IAM solutions.
  • Monitor IAM operations to ensure optimal performance and compliance with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s). Provide technical guidance and mentorship to junior engineers, fostering a collaborative and innovative engineering culture.
  • Conduct research to address complex technical challenges and stay informed of emerging trends and technologies in IAM. Drive continuous engineering improvement opportunities and focus on innovation and efficiencies to minimize known issues.
  • Create and maintain comprehensive knowledge articles, architecture diagrams, and SOPs to address operational needs. Develop procedures and documentation for continuous improvement and maintenance activities related to IAM infrastructure.

Your expertise:

  • Strong understanding of IAM principles, including provisioning, de-provisioning, access reviews, RBAC, and least privilege.
  • Excellent leadership and people management skills, with the ability to build and motivate high-performing teams.
  • Familiarity with identity protocols such as SAML, OAuth, OpenID Connect, and directory services like LDAP and Active Directory.
  • Familiarity with REST API principles, system-to-system authentication methods (Basic Authentication, OAuth, Certificate Auth, etc.), and System for Cross-domain Identity Management (SCIM).
  • Experience with cloud platforms (e.g., Azure, AWS) and hybrid identity environments.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
  • Ability to lead technical initiatives and drive results without direct managerial authority.

Plus if you have:

  • ForgeRock and/or AWS certifications (e.g., Identity Security Engineer).
  • Experience with other IAM tools (e.g., Okta, CyberArk, Ping).
  • Knowledge of compliance frameworks (e.g., SOX, HIPAA, GDPR).
